Introduction Phosphatases are enzymes that remove phosphate groups from substrates. Phosphorylated compounds are widely distributed in living systems. They serve as storage forms for energy (e.g., ATP and phosphocreatine), as components of informational macromolecules (i.e., nucleotides and deoxynucleotides), as allosteric effectors of certain enzymes (e.g., fructose-1-6bisphosphate), and as second messengers (e.g., cAMP, cGMP, inositol phosphates). Phosphorylation-dephosphorylation reactions of proteins, mediated by protein kinases and protein phosphatases, modulate many enzyme activities (phosphorylase, pyruvate dehydrogenase, etc.).
